Abstract

PURPOSE:To enable a quick random access by deciding the timing of the switching of a slider from accelerating area to decelerating area by a specified method. CONSTITUTION:A pickup 2 detects information from an information detecting spot which is freely rockably in relation to the slider 3. The slider 3 is driven by a quick-response drive motor 14 and moves back and forth in the radial direction of a disk 1. The slider 3 is driven to quickly cross tracks through an acceleration stage in which it 3 is accelerated up to a high speed and through a deceleration stage during which it 3 is decelerated. The deceleration characteristic at the time of supplying a brake force to the slider motor 14 is preliminarily obtained, also a current speed of the slider 3 as well as an accumulated number of tracks is obtained, and based on the results of these, the timing of the switching from the acceleration phase to the deceleration phase is calculated. As a result, a quick random access can be made able.
